New Relic is seeking a Senior Deal Strategy Analyst to join our Deal Strategy & Monetization team! As part of this role, you will exercise strong intuition for business in making decisions on go/no-go opinions for the company’s strategic deals. This includes the creation and alignment of commercial frameworks, custom pricing, and leading of pricing improvement initiatives. In parallel, you will be using pricing analytics for decision support and providing feedback to the internal Deal Strategy team along with other business partners. Your work will drive executive decisions that are core to our long-term success!
This role will work closely with the Sales team to vet and formulate repeatable commercial frameworks to help New Relic negotiate more effective agreements for our important accounts. This role will also have the chance to lead the deal execution process, which requires collaborating with multiple functions such as Sales, Revenue Recognition, Finance, Legal, Product Management and Sales Ops to provide governance for non-standard deal approvals and supporting contractual terms. Helping enable these teams as new pricing and packaging strategies develop will be part of the sales collaboration. This is an individual contributor role supporting the EMEA Deal Strategy team.
What you\’ll do
- Oversee commercial terms and non-standard approvals
- Accountable for executing on deal structuring practices & policies that accelerate growth, improve sales velocity and ensure fair value for New Relic and customers
- Acts as an escalation point and approval authority in negotiations for commercial agreements
- Support the implementation and tracking of Sales productivity, planning and reporting efforts for respective deals and deal metrics
- Advise and communicate on areas for improvement related to deal velocity and accuracy
- Operate at the highest levels of integrity and transparency and appropriately address any gaps in these areas
- Provide financial modeling and analysis as needed to support decision-making and business impact
- Helping coach and enable sales teams on pricing principles and strategy
